Функция SUM

Функция SUM суммирует значения указанного поля по всем выбранным строкам. К примеру, если у нас есть поле 'зарплата', мы можем найти суммарную зарплату всех работников.

Синтаксис

SELECT SUM(поле) FROM имя_таблицы WHERE условие

Таблицы для примеров

таблица employees
id
айди
name
имя
age
возраст
salary
зарплата
1 user1 23 100
2 user2 24 200
3 user3 25 300

Пример

Давайте найдем суммарную зарплату всех работников:

SELECT SUM(salary) as sum FROM employees

Результат выполнения SQL запроса:

sum
суммарная зарплата
600

Пример

Давайте найдем суммарную зарплату тех работников, у которых id меньше 3-х:

SELECT SUM(salary) as sum FROM employees WHERE id<3

Результат выполнения SQL запроса:

sum
суммарная зарплата
300

Смотрите также

  • функцию AVG,
    которая находит среднее арифметическое
  • функцию MAX,
    которая возвращает максимальное значение
  • функцию MIN,
    которая возвращает минимальное значение